Copywriter - Direct Contract

This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Copywriter - Direct Contract in United States.

This role is ideal for a performance-driven copywriter who thrives in fast-paced digital environments where every word is tied to measurable impact. You will create conversion-focused messaging across experiments, landing pages, email campaigns, SMS flows, and paid media initiatives for a diverse portfolio of clients spanning B2B, B2C, and nonprofit sectors. Working closely with strategists, analysts, and designers, you’ll help shape data-informed campaigns that optimize engagement and drive growth outcomes. The position also offers the opportunity to build and manage AI-powered writing systems that scale content production while preserving brand integrity. This is a long-term remote contract opportunity designed for professionals who value autonomy, collaboration, and continuous experimentation. Candidates who combine strong strategic thinking with hands-on AI expertise and high-volume creative execution will excel in this environment.

Accountabilities:
  • Write high-performing conversion copy for A/B tests, including headlines, CTAs, value propositions, and messaging variations aligned with clear experimentation hypotheses.
  • Develop persuasive landing page content from briefs and wireframes while collaborating with design teams to ensure strong message-to-layout alignment.
  • Create email and SMS lifecycle campaign copy for customer journeys such as welcome flows, abandoned cart sequences, promotions, and re-engagement campaigns.
  • Produce paid media copy for platforms such as Meta, Google, and LinkedIn with a strong understanding of platform constraints and conversion best practices.
  • Analyze underperforming messaging and propose data-backed copy improvements based on testing outcomes and campaign insights.
  • Adapt quickly to multiple client brand voices across nonprofit, B2B, and B2C audiences while maintaining consistency and strategic relevance.
  • Partner with strategists and analysts to support experimentation roadmaps and ensure copy execution aligns with broader growth objectives.
  • Build, train, and maintain brand-specific AI writing agents using prompts, tone calibration systems, and quality guardrails to improve scalability and efficiency.
  • Manage multiple projects simultaneously while proactively communicating timelines, priorities, and workload capacity.
Requirements:
  • 3–6 years of experience in conversion copywriting, direct-response marketing, CRO, growth marketing, or performance-focused digital copywriting.
  • Proven portfolio showcasing test-oriented copy such as landing pages, email campaigns, paid ads, or experimentation variants with strategic rationale.
  • Strong understanding of conversion psychology, messaging frameworks, objection handling, and hypothesis-driven copy development.
  • Experience writing across web, paid media, email, SMS, and funnel-based digital channels.
  • Prior experience working in agency or multi-client environments with fast turnaround expectations and competing priorities.
  • Familiarity with A/B testing principles, including control vs. variant structures and performance analysis methodologies.
  • Demonstrated experience creating AI-powered writing workflows, including custom GPTs, Claude Projects, or similar AI agent systems.
  • Ability to quickly absorb and replicate distinct brand voices with minimal revision cycles.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ills with the ability to explain creative rationale clearly to c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Experience supporting nonprofit or mission-driven organizations through fundraising, donation optimization, or advocacy-focused messaging is highly valued.
  • Strong self-management skills with the ability to work independently in a fully remote setting.
